Position Summary
The Executive Assistant is responsible for performing a set of diverse complex executive duties for the Business Unit VP and other key staff members of the leadership team. This position requires communication with high-level internal and external contacts, and exposure to sensitive information, requiring considerable use of tact, diplomacy, initiative, planning skill, anticipation, discretion and judgment. In this position, the candidate must possess business acumen, be able to connect a wide variety of worldwide activities into a cohesive picture and set of actions and execute in a timely and appropriate fashion.
Principal Responsibilities
The Executive Assistant performs a wide variety of administrative and project-related duties for the Business Unit VP and his or her key staff including managing information, handling incoming and outgoing correspondence, expense reporting, statistical reports and analysis, etc. The EA ensures that the VP office operates in an efficient manner by supporting calendar management, travel arrangements, and other administrative and project related duties.
• Ability to communicate instructions and information effectively at all levels including executives (internal and external), administrative, and line management personnel to gather and/or convey information pertaining to the VP requests.
• Serves as a liaison between the VP, SVP, and others as requested. Follows up to ensure timely response to projects and assignments. Monitors administrative assignments within the organization to set priorities for meeting deadlines to balance the VP's workload.
• Screen information on incoming documents which may require VP attention.
• Perform special assignments that require the successful candidate to exercise independent judgment.
• Coordinates meetings, logistics and travel arrangements.
• Responsible for assisting with and preparing various statistical, operating and administrative reports.
• Assists in the coordination, organization, and planning of meetings/functions/seminars with internal and external stakeholders. Responsible for the coordination of all travel logistics i.e. itineraries, appointments, locations, transportation, etc. Because of the nature of ADI's business, a comfort level guiding activities with a diverse group of people on a global basis is needed.
• Help curate social media and web presence for VP and Business Unit
• Maintains Resource Directories, share point and OneDrive sites, organizational charts, and other reporting systems as required.
• Other duties/projects as assigned
